Thats it, this how we import a static mesh in fbx format into udk. I guess some meshes support multiple materials, but i thought i had heard that could make for importing or modeling problems. These materials also need to be set up in a specific way, especially when the mesh has multiple materials or the order of the materials on the mesh is important i. This tutorial only shows static meshs however late on i will show you how to do skeletal meshs. Note that everything applies just the same in blender 2. Blutilitytools adds new functionality to the unreal engine editor. All software packages created was used by the power of the unreal development kit in game loading screens created by using bink video. Hey there, in bp, i am making a spaceship shield from multiple tiled meshes in vr. It has always worked on another computer at school, but for some reason it never works on my laptop which should be capable using windows7 64bit with nvidia gtx460m, 8ram, 2. A static mesh contains information about its shape vertices, edges and sides, a reference to the textures to be used, and optionally a collision model see the simple collision section below.
Udk basics 05 static meshes, materials, layers, packages. When i do trace on the mesh i run an event with a timeline to animate. If you point at the shield, the mesh will change some parameters. I heard theres this awesome program that has every static mesh you could ever want. Static meshs from blender to the udk tutorial udk developers group. Download a python script that will allow blender to export the cube in a file format the udk supports. The july 2011 udk was released today, including postprocess fxaa and mlaa options, and an amusing option for activating the console on an ios device. The results of udks simplygon mesh reduction in the unreal editor. Having one mesh with multiple materials sub meshes is a pain, and very clumsy to maintain. Post tutorial rss static meshs using 3ds max to udk. The good news is you can assign a single physical sound.
This tutorial is covering, how can you use multiple materials on one mesh in 3dsmax udk. It just means you might run in to trouble if you use multiple materials for every single object in your game. This tutorial is covering, how can you use multiple materials on one mesh in 3dsmaxudk. But even then there are methods to reduce drawcalls without sacrificing materials look for mesh combining in the reference manual or on the forums. This way you have complete control over how lightmaps appear in your map. Selecting multiple meshes and dragging the material onto one of them applies it only to that mesh.
Not only are the meshes imported, but also the textures diffuse and normal map only used in the materials applied to those meshes in the 3d application will be imported and materials will be automatically created and applied to the imported meshes. I am going to be using 3ds max as my 3d modelling software, but. This integration enables artists and level designers to quickly simplify meshes, generate lods, and immediately see the results in their maps. Apply a material to multiple selected static meshes. Click the tool bar button on the left panel in the main editor frame. Click here for more information on how to download the assets required for this tutorial. Unreal development kit software unreal development kit udk is a free edition of unreal engine 3 that provides community access to the awardwinning toolset like never before. Here at epic, we tend to switch between 3d studio max and maya so we use mayas z up option to match that of max.
Either of these will open up that particular static mesh in the static mesh editor for editing. Blender to udk 3 how to smooth static mesh game development. In the details panel, materials rollout, if there are multiple materials per element, they are collapsed with a message that says display n materials. Material includes various textures and material expressions that creates a network of nodes. Udk fbxstaticmeshpipeline unreal engine 4 documentation. Hammuer currently windows only is a plugin that lets you build your levels with valves hammer map editor vmf, doom3s doomedit mapproc or an idtech23quake and assorted other games that use the engine with varying levels of success and no guarantee of perfect importsbased tool like gtkradiant, jackhammer or trenchbroom map.
The only problem is that the scale of the texture on the brush is different from the one on the mesh. Cant import multiple materials from maya, please help. Posted by raven67854 on nov 29th, 2009 basic mappingtechnical. Or you can set the value of size under materials to 1. Jun 04, 20 in this video we will be covering the basics of udk. In this video we will be covering the basics of udk. The final result is a material you can use to apply on your bsp geometry or static meshes. Unreal engine 4 tutorial open close door with triggers and matinee. To learn more about this process, check out the materials tutorial to apply a material to the newlyimported mesh, rightclick the icon in the generic browser and select properties to edit the properties for the mesh. Another choice would be to combine them within the 3d editing program before exporting. Always, imo, go with one meshmaterial per logical gameobject. The upper left part shows a overview of different templates to start out.
Each section deals with a specific window of the unreal editor, such as the main udk window, the content browser, material editor, and the editors for kismet. To get some of the materials working ingame you need to have the engine packages in your cookedpcconsole folder, so just download these workshop textures, it includes everything you need. How to import custom textures world of level design. Here is another tutorial people have been hammering on. Game development stack exchange is a question and answer site for professional and independent game developers. That case it will remove the materials keeping the first one or you can. There are so many little technical hurdles that you constantly have to iron out. Then toggle the radio button at the top of the tool panel to textures certain editor features are disabled in this mode to make painting easier, but you can still perform most of the common editor actions like camera movement and selection.
Aug 24, 2011 the unreal development kit udk, epic games free edition of unreal engine 3, has been installed by more than 900,000 developers. Package file will contain all of your assets for a specific level or assets with a specific theme and art style. Seriously, any static meshes you find online will either be too high poly made for rendering and not games or not free if youre good at something never do it for free. Udk developers may use simplygons integrated features for all projects, commercial and noncommercial, at no additional cost. I have a question regarding instancing static meshes.
Mostly it is used for importing variousdifferent parts of character meshes. In the mesh properties there however is a property called translucency sort priority. Landscape, terrain and land type static mesh tutorials. Using megascans in ue4 environment production 80 level. This is a stepbystep primer on how to import a static mesh with multiple material assignments that was exported from 3d modeling programs using the actorx plugin. Thats because gow static meshes were extracted directly from upk and recooked in udk ultimate, but for ps3, the ps3tools. It is assumed that any new normal and masktexture maps have been imported and new materials have been created. Materials can now use the vector transform node in the vertex shader.
There is an option in udk to simplify a mesh, and you can read more about it on the udns mesh simplification tool page. Static meshes in ue3 are nothing fancy most of the time. You can paint multiple instances of a single mesh with unique coloralpha values, and use that data however youd like in your materials. The higher the tessellation the more processing is required.
Static mesh morph targets unreal engine documentation. Unreal engine 4 tutorial open close door with triggers and. Actually, udk now has a combine meshes setting on the import settings, check that and youre probably ok i lose some materials once in a while, but then again, my udk has shown some unheardof problems, so its probably just me. But avoid asking for help, clarification, or responding to other answers. This software release is available to anyone interested in using 3d game engine technology, including game developers, students, hobbyists, researchers, creators of 3d. Setting up materials with static meshes unreal engine. Udk tutorial import static mesh to udk from blender. Try to use minimum materials to create your landscape.
The theory is simple, we will assign different material ids to the mesh for different materials textures. This tutorial is the updated version of udk basics getting started in 11 steps parts that were released in 2010. Ive seen quite a bit about applying materials to multiple meshes in a map, but how can i set the material for multiple static meshes such that the updates are recognised outside of a map. I currently am setting each tile to have its own dynamic material parameter saved as a variable. To import a render mesh, use the generic browser, which can be opened using its button on the main menu bar. Doing the process manually importing model, importing texture, assign to the material, assign the material to each mesh and submesh for 100 or 200 models to import an entire city from city engine, isnt viable. When i try to import this simple mesh in scene, materials are on wrong polygon. This video will show you how you can add multiple materials on your models. Apply a material to multiple selected static meshes unreal. Sep 15, 2014 unreal engine 4 tutorial open close door with triggers and matinee. Unreal engine 4 tutorial open close door with triggers. The word static refers only to the fact that static meshes cant be vertex animated, as they can be moved, scaled, or reskinned in realtime static meshes can create more complex shapes than csg the other major part of. The sections below provide a reference of hotkeyskeyboardshortcuts that can be used in the unreal development kit udk, which is the free for noncommercial use version of unreal engine 3 from unreal technology. May 14, 2011 i suppose the export script was using multiple materials as a proof of concept thing, but in reality you could use a single material that has the proper different colors for each face.
Unreal development kit upgrade overview engines and. Megascans collections downloaded from marketplace include a set of ue4 ready assets. Deforming a staticmesh using morph targets and worldpositionoffset. And one mesh with multiple materials is just or close to as performance hungry as multiple meshes with one material. By michal orzelek in free content 11 lipca 2016 heres a pc camera 3d model i used to learn quixelsubstance a couple months back. Powering independent games like hawken and sanctum for pc, and the dark meadow and save our sheep for ios, its feature set continues to evolve in preparation for the next generation of games. Creating a package, adding static meshes, and changing the material on the static mesh. Blutilitytools assign material to selected meshes ue4 youtube. Multiple materials on same mesh issue ue4 answerhub. The essential beginners guide to getting started with udk. In order to summon and use the texture paint tool, youll need to enter mesh paint mode. For your static model to lightshadow properly you need to create a second uv channel inside modeling app such as maya or 3dsmax.
Seriously, any static meshes you find online will either be too high poly made for rendering and not games or not free. The static mesh editor can be opened by doubleclicking any static mesh asset or through the rightclick context menu of a static mesh asset in the content browser. Is there a way to assign a material to all selected static meshes. Once id downloaded a few meshes and materials and seen just how. In this tutorial i show you how to go from blender 3d to the unreal development kit.
You could generate unique uvs in udk within static mesh editor, but the best way is to create a custom set of uvs is using a 3d application. Id have to look into what this means, but im interested in this change. Thanks for contributing an answer to game development stack exchange. Thats what i did with the statue elements, but i dont know a way to change the individual static mesh instance properties once you do that. Then you can randomly select one of the 5 instanced static mesh components from an array and then add an instance of it along your spline. Using multiple materials on one mesh 3dsmaxudk tutorial. Udk downloads are no longer available from epic games. After you made the box, open up the material editor, and click to standard then select multisubobject, and click ok.
Apply material to multiple static mesh in content 0 ive seen quite a bit about applying materials to multiple meshes in a map, but how can i set the material for multiple static meshes such that the updates are recognised outside of a map. The theory is simple, we will assign different material ids to the mesh for different materialstextures. Static meshs using 3ds max to udk tutorial udk developers group. Static meshes are polygon meshes which constitute a major part of map architecture in many game engines, including unreal engine, source, and unity. Also, its nifty that the export script pulls collision directly from the blender model, since that means you dont have to mess with it in the udk. Unreal engine 4 documentation unreal editor manual. Normally, terrain has static meshes attached to it with assigned sounds instead. This method performs the deformation by using multiple uv channels, vertex colors. Lightmapping basics and 18 important principles for creating and using lightmaps for udk static mesh from blender epic wiki get from blender to unreal engine 4 quick workflow tips row vr introduction to materials in ue4 youtube unreal engine 4 by tom looman zeef getting started with unreal engine 4 blender 2. With this option you can combine multiple meshes into a single mesh or else udk will import each and every mesh as a separate static mesh. Udk come aggiungere terreno, texturezzarlo, alzarlo e diminuire, aggiungere le staticmesh ecc.
This is a stepbystep primer on how to export a static mesh with multiple material assignments from 3d modeling programs using the actorx plugin. Udk tutorial import static mesh to udk from blender posted on january 4, 2014 by ben no comments v for those of you completely new to both udk and blender, and want to use the same flow as i do, which is to create all the games meshes and stuff in blender, and then send em over to the game engine in this case, the unreal. Apply material to multiple static mesh in content ue4 answerhub. When you press the create static mesh from selection button, all the selected brushes, actors and static meshes will be converted to a new static mesh. Unreal engine 4 multiple materials on your model youtube. Post tutorial rss static mesh s from blender to the udk in this tutorial we will learn how to make static meshss in blender then import them into the unreal development kit. How to import static mesh s into the unreal development kit. Is it possible to paint more than two textures on a static mesh using vertex painting and a material. Ive put together a before and after from my own level to show the comparison. A few weeks ago i created an unreal engine 4 video tutorial showing how to create a door you can open and close with the use of a couple of triggers and the animation tool matinee. Jan 04, 2014 udk tutorial import static mesh to udk from blender posted on january 4, 2014 by ben no comments v for those of you completely new to both udk and blender, and want to use the same flow as i do, which is to create all the games meshes and stuff in blender, and then send em over to the game engine in this case, the unreal.
Unreal technology udk hotkeys and shortcuts sat, 20100724 6. These are terrain meshes so no sounds are assigned and are mainly for looks. Apply material to multiple static mesh in content ue4. To correct this problem, you need to simplify your meshes, which will lower your memory footprint at the expense of lowering the meshs quality.
Theyre low poly enough to get the job done, they have multiple material channels set up if needed, and sometimes will have their own custom collision mesh instead of using a ue3 generated one. There are also some landscape creation improvements. Materials are made up of various textures combined together inside the material editor in udk. Always, imo, go with one mesh material per logical gameobject. Inside this package you will import your textures, static meshes, and create materials saved within this one package. Assign material to selected mesh you can download the script on. But if your game is very tiny, these are not much on an issue.
Discussion in mapping started by andynov123, apr, 2011. If you press insert static mesh into level button, the selected static mesh will be added into your map, snapped at the position of your camera. The mesh paint tool allows you to paint vertex colors on static meshes interactively in the level viewport. When exporting with single texture, remember deleting additional materials in blender. How to import static meshs into the unreal development kit. Plus, with the entire unreal studio feature set rolled in, firstclass usd support, and new visual dataprep, unreal engine 4. The static mesh support in the fbx import pipeline makes getting meshes from 3d applications into unreal engine 3 a simple, painless task. How to get free unlimited megascans assets from quixel for ue4. That doesnt mean you shouldnt use multiple materials. Index of all pages in the unreal engine documentation. Installing unreal engine multiple launcher installs academic installation downloading unreal engine source code updating to the latest changes from. For static meshes, this is generally used to handle. For some reason, i cant import a mesh with multiple materials to give me multiple material slots in udk static mesh editor. Feb 26, 2012 to correct this problem, you need to simplify your meshes, which will lower your memory footprint at the expense of lowering the meshs quality.
249 1357 775 2 796 946 1480 151 743 855 1113 360 245 1413 1189 724 1323 634 212 1183 1482 614 1412 92 1147 1114 1029 1131 337 1223 989 1435 485 89 454 183 1459 1038 991 218 100 42 1346 746 211 769